Существуют ограничения на состав заказ эмиссии — не более 10 GTIN, не более 100 000 КИЗ за раз.
Данная обработка для каждого артикула обуви в заказе, включая все его характеристики, создает свой заказ на эмиссию. Тут мы исходим из предположения, что у артикула обуви не более 10 характеристик.
В архиве — файл обработки и текст модуля для расширения.
Необходимо добавить в ваше существующее расширение общий модуль "ИнтеграцияИСМПУТ", а в него добавить текст модуля из архива. Модификация модуля позволяет учитывать при заполнении по заказу поставщика уже существующие заказы эмиссии с неполученными КиЗами.
Протестировано на версии 1С:Комплексная автоматизация 2 (2.4.10.75).
Необходимо добавить в ваше существующее расширение общий модуль «ИнтеграцияИСМПУТ» ? У нас КА 2.4.10.89. У нас нет расширений, куда необходимо добавить ваш код?
(1) Если у вас в конфигурации нет никаких расширений, то нужно создать новое разрешение и добавить в него модуль.
Или добавляете в ваше существующее
Я понял так: Необходимо добавить ваш текст как дополнительную функцию в общий модуль «ИнтеграцияИСМПУТ». Так ? 🙂
(3) Нужно добавить именно в заимствованный модуль который в расширении. Если вы добавите в штатный модуль конфигурации текст функции, то замены не произойдет и функция не отработает.
Можно и в основной конфигурации поменять изначальную функцию, но потом при каждом обновлении релиза отслеживать этот момент неинтересно
1) При добавлении общего модуля выдается ошибка «имя не уникально»https://yadi.sk/i/EGyQFPqofGHI3w
https://yadi.sk/i/icUZpO7OBhEhqA
2) При добавлении текста в модуль выдается ошибка
Можете дать это расширение, что бы не мучится ?
Спасибо. Но не получается. При добавлении текста в модулю вылетает ошибка
https://yadi.sk/i/EFiCfgz8WFSkWQ
https://yadi.sk/i/wTVC6cHyVQ_1mw
При изменении имя модуля «ИнтеграцияИСМПУТ» тоже ошибка — Имя не уникально.
Можете дать готовое расширение, чтобы не мучится.